The Dubai Duty Free Tennis Championships is owned and organised by Dubai Duty Free and takes place under the patronage of HH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ice-President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ai. Dubai Duty Free is the permanent Title Sponsor of the tournament and this year the tournament celebrates the 31st year of the Men’s and 23rd year of the Women’s Championships.
Founded on 20th December 1983, Dubai Duty Free is one of the single largest airport retailers in the world, with sales turnover of US$1.74 billion in 2022.
Now employing over 4,600 people, the operation has consistently raised the benchmark for airport retailing and it continues to grow.
In 2022, Dubai Duty Free recorded over 17.3 million sales transactions which average at 46,912 sales transactions per day, while a staggering 47.302 million units of merchandise were sold.
Currently operating at Dubai International and Al Maktoum International airports, Dubai Duty Free opened a Cartier boutique in Concourse B in February 2022, as part of the luxury boutiques that opened at Dubai International Airport in 2021, including a Dior boutique in Concourse A and B and a Louis Vuitton retail outlet, also in Concourse B.
In addition to its retail division, Dubai Duty Free operates a Leisure Division which includes The Irish Village, located in both Garhoud and in Dubai Studio City, The Century Village, the Dubai Duty Free Tennis Stadium, home to the Dubai Duty Free Tennis Championships, and The Jumeirah Creekside Hotel.
To date, Dubai Duty Free has received over 750 awards including its record tenth Frontier ‘Airport Retailer of the Year’ Award in 2021. In 2022, Dubai Duty Free won its 21st consecutive Business Traveller Middle East Award for “Best Airport for Duty Free Shopping in the Middle East”, the Gulf Business “Retail Company of the Year” award and the sixteenth consecutive Global Traveler Award for “Best Duty-Free Shopping in the World.” Meanwhile, Colm McLoughlin was also the recipient of two personal awards including being honoured with the inaugural Middle East & Africa Duty Free Association (MEADFA) Lifetime Achievement Award and being named the “Most Inspiring Leader – Retail (UAE)” at the Global Brand Awards.
